Monodispersed $$\hbox {Co}_{3}\hbox {O}_{4}$$ Co3O4 nanocubes were prepared by a simple hydrothermal route with sodium pentanesulphonate, employing $$\hbox {Co}(\hbox {NO}_{3})_{2} \cdot 6\hbox {H}_{2}\hbox {O}$$ Co(NO3)2·6H2O and $$\hbox {NH}_{3} \cdot \hbox {H}_{2}\hbox {O}$$ NH3·H2O (28 wt%) as the starting reactants. The final product was characterized by powder X-ray diffraction, energy-dispersive X-ray spectrometry, scanning electron microscopy and transmission electron microscopy. The as-prepared $$\hbox {Co}_{3}\hbox {O}_{4}$$ Co3O4 nanocubes could photocatalytically degrade organic dye Rhodamine B under irradiation of 365 nm ultraviolet light.
